void
DataTable::Receive
	(
	JBroadcaster*	sender,
	const Message&	message
	)
{
	// Here we check to see what messages we have received.

	// We first check if the sender is our data array
	if (sender == itsData)
		{
		// Our data array sent us a message

		// Was data inserted?
		if (message.Is(JOrderedSetT::kElementsInserted))
			{
			// cast the message to an ElementsInserted object
			const JOrderedSetT::ElementsInserted* info = 
				dynamic_cast<const JOrderedSetT::ElementsInserted*>(&message);
			assert(info != NULL);

			// For each element inserted, we insert a row
			InsertRows(info->GetFirstIndex(), info->GetCount(), kDefRowHeight);
			}

		// Was data removed?
		else if (message.Is(JOrderedSetT::kElementsRemoved))
			{
			// cast the message to an ElementsRemoved object
			const JOrderedSetT::ElementsRemoved* info = 
				dynamic_cast<const JOrderedSetT::ElementsRemoved*>(&message);
			assert(info != NULL);

			// Remove the corresponding table rows. 
			RemoveNextRows(info->GetFirstIndex(), info->GetCount());
			}

		// Was an element changed?
		else if (message.Is(JOrderedSetT::kElementChanged))
			{
			// cast the message to an ElementsRemoved object
			const JOrderedSetT::ElementChanged* info = 
				dynamic_cast<const JOrderedSetT::ElementChanged*>(&message);
			assert(info != NULL);

			// The element changed, so redraw it.
			// (This would not be necessary if we were using a
			//  class derived from JTableData.)
			TableRefreshCell(info->GetFirstIndex(), 1);
			}
		}

	// pass the message to our base class
	else
		{
		JXTable::Receive(sender, message);
		}
}

void
SelectionTable::Receive
	(
	JBroadcaster* 	sender, 
	const Message& 	message
	)
{
	// Here we check to see what messages we have received.

	// We first check if the sender is our data array
	if (sender == itsData)
		{
		// Our data array sent us a message

		// Was data inserted?
		if (message.Is(JOrderedSetT::kElementsInserted))
			{
			// cast the message to an ElementsInserted object
			const JOrderedSetT::ElementsInserted* info = 
				dynamic_cast<const JOrderedSetT::ElementsInserted*>(&message);
			assert(info != NULL);

			// For each element inserted, we insert a row
			InsertRows(info->GetFirstIndex(), info->GetCount(), kDefRowHeight);
			}

		// Was data removed?
		else if (message.Is(JOrderedSetT::kElementsRemoved))
			{
			// cast the message to an ElementsRemoved object
			const JOrderedSetT::ElementsRemoved* info = 
				dynamic_cast<const JOrderedSetT::ElementsRemoved*>(&message);
			assert(info != NULL);

			// Remove corresponding table rows.
			for (JSize i = info->GetLastIndex(); i >= info->GetFirstIndex() ; i--)
				{
				RemoveNextRows(info->GetFirstIndex(), info->GetCount());
				}
			}

		// Was an element changed?
		else if (message.Is(JOrderedSetT::kElementChanged))
			{
			// cast the message to an ElementsRemoved object
			const JOrderedSetT::ElementChanged* info = 
				dynamic_cast<const JOrderedSetT::ElementChanged*>(&message);
			assert(info != NULL);

			// The element changed, so redraw it.
			// (This would not be necessary if we were using a
			//  class derived from JTableData.)
			TableRefreshRow(info->GetFirstIndex());
			}
		}

	// Did the Table menu send a message?
	else if (sender == itsTableMenu)
		{
		// Does the menu need an update?
		if (message.Is(JXMenu::kNeedsUpdate))
			{
			UpdateTableMenu();
			}

		// Has a menu item been selected?
		else if (message.Is(JXMenu::kItemSelected))
			{
			// cast the message to an ItemSelecte object.
			// This will tell us which item was selected.
			const JXMenu::ItemSelected* info = 
				dynamic_cast<const JXMenu::ItemSelected*>(&message);
			assert(info != NULL);

			// Pass the selected menu item to our menu handler function.
			HandleTableMenu(info->GetIndex());
			}
		}

	// pass the message to our base class
	else
		{
		JXTable::Receive(sender, message);
		}
}
